Optional Items:
* Personal Organizer: a Palm Pilot or other type of electronic organizer is preferable, but a spiral notebook-type organizer, such as a Day Runner or Franklin Planner will be sufficient for keeping your contacts and appointments organized. * Laptop or notebook computer: a computer is valuable for keeping electronic versions of your notes, for logging onto the Internet (to visit AirlineCareer.com), and for checking email. * Portable phone: portable telephones are helpful if you are caught in traffic and running late to an interview, or if your flight is delayed. * Cassette recorder or memo recorder: these are useful for taking quick notes and for interview practice. |

Common Errors
During an interview, there are a number of factors that can potentially disqualify you from consideration. Here are some of the most common errors: * Poor personal appearance. * Overbearing, overaggressive, egotistical behavior. * Lack of goals, lack of purpose. * Inability to relate personal qualities to flight attendant duties. * Unable to relate real-world examples when asked behavioral-type questions. * Lack of enthusiasm - passive or indifferent. * Inability to listen to the interviewer; too focused on how you are going to respond. * Making derogatory remarks about a previous employer. * Overemphasis on compensation. * Bad body language. * Concerns over relocation. * Lack of tact, maturity, courtesy. * Evasive, making excuses for unfavorable factors in work history. * Inability to maintain a conversation, poor communication skills. * Lack of commitment. * Failure to ask questions about the flight attendant position. * Unable to make a commitment on a training start date. * Very little knowledge about the duties and responsibilities of a flight attendant. (see Duties and Responsibilities section) * Persistent "What can you do for me?" attitude. * Lack of preparation - no knowledge of the airline, resulting in an inability to ask intelligent questions. Good Luck! |

I noticed Air steward and stewardess are usually very handsome/pretty............. Nope not true. Not all crews are very good looking .In fact i have seen alot of average looking ones but its just personalities that shines so that is why they were chosen . I feel that in this line you need to have a strong grasp of languages becuase your interaction with the passengers are very high and you need to understand what are they talking abt and they need to understand you also. Yes appearance wise its quite important , you have to be at least clean and neat after all its a service job. Basic pay for SQ is 1.2k i believe n you get to earn around 3.5 k after all the flying allowances . Depends on where u fly the more u fly the more you earn . It can go as high as 4k .I think SQ is gonna decrease the flying allowance and increase the basic pay . Basic pay for Emirates is 1.5K, Basic pay for Tiger is 800 bucks . The other airlines like Qatar , Jetstar , Silk Air , JAL, Etihad im not very sure lol. To other people its just a short career because you can only fly that long . Most of the times they will work for 2 years then they quit and in between they will save money for their studies. Not sure about promotion wise but i think SQ stewardess is more easily promoted than the stewards. Path career wise , i guess there are alot of job opportunities in service industries like hotel etc . |
